The Successful Use of a Novel Microwave Device in the Treatment of a Plantar Wart

Case Rep Dermatol. 2017 Jul 27;9(2):102-107. doi: 10.1159/000477377. eCollection 2017 May-Aug.

Abstract

Plantar warts, caused by the human papilloma virus (HPV), are a commonly encountered condition presenting in clinic. In adults, an array of various therapies exists, frequently with modest results particularly with plantar lesions. Microwaves have had limited uses for medical purposes. Recently a new portable microwave device has been approved for the treatment of skin lesions. Prior research has demonstrated immuno-stimulatory effects against HPV infection. We report the application of a novel portable medical microwave unit to treat a long-standing plantar wart which had failed to respond to other treatment modalities.
